A Poor Man's Tree Round
from John Bailey

Here's a poor mans tree round.... well a square one anyway.


Go to the local sub-division site [they're everywhere down here in Florida], pick up all the 2x4 cut off's you can find. Cut them down to 8 to 10 inches long, then stack them up side by side, and one on top of another.

Glue them together with a little "Weldwood" glue on each. When you have seven or eight rows stacked about 2 feet high, you'll need to make a frame. Put a 2 foot long 2x4 with glue on the inside, on each side and bar clamp from the back.


Do the same thing with 2 - 2x4's with glued surfaces for the top and bottom. Bar clamp from the front.


After everything sets up, get your handy electric screwdriver out and use 3 inch drywall screws to tighten up the frame.

Now you have yourself a square round... I have made these for years and they hold up very well, I have even hammered out the chopped center [after I have thrown into BOTH sides] and hammered in glued up 2x4 filler pieces.

They're free for the most part. If you wanted to you could run down to Home Depot and have them cut new 2x4's for you if you like. BTW 4x4's are better, but harder to cut up.


TIP #1
The better the frame, the longer the target will hold up.

TIP #2
Same goes for more glue. The better the glue job, the longer the target will last.

TIP #3
Screw a piece of plywood on the back to make the frame even more sturdy, change sides when you flip it over.

TIP #4
While you're at Home Depot, pick up a gallon of "oop's" paint, and mop the whole thing good. This will add months of life to the target. At least here in WET Florida.

"Oops paint" is paint that was mixed wrong by the store, so they mark it WAY DOWN for quick sale.
